Title :
An efficient content search scheme to expand the search range in content-centric networking

Abstract :
Our proposed content search scheme expands the search range so that content can be obtained from caches on routers not on the default path in CCN. Simulations have indicated that this scheme can drastically reduce the number of hops needed to obtain content within a limited search range. In our future work, we will consider effective ways to control the search range according to content popularity.
